I wonder if your adoptive parents have adoption papers containing the name of your birth mother.
If not, what would happen if one of them sent a request to the original attorney for a copy of the adoption file, along with a check for a couple of hundred dollars as compensation for the time involved in digging up the file? On another subject, Florida is on the list of states with mutual consent registries. I don't know its address, buy you can inquire of the Adoption Specialist, Dept. of Health & Rehabilitative Services, 1317 Winewood Blvd, Building 8 Room 317, Tallahassee FL 32301. phone (904) 448-7721.
